No point in making it clickable as many notifications don't have a default action to be executed when clicked. Besides, the specification of notify-osd, https://wiki.ubuntu.com/NotifyOSD#Interaction, explicitly states that "Other than that hover effect, bubbles should not directly respond to input devices in any way."
